Best Transgender Bars and Clubs in Brownsville

Brownsville sits at the southern tip of the Rio Grande Valley, a region where LGBTQ+ nightlife is real, growing, and unapologetically bilingual. The city itself now has two verified queer bars of its own, which is more than most Texas cities its size can say. For a fuller night out — bigger dance floors, regular drag programming, and the density that comes with a metro area — Brownsville locals make the roughly 60-mile drive northwest to McAllen, where the Valley's most active LGBTQ+ club scene is concentrated. Together, Brownsville and McAllen form the practical nightlife map for any trans person living in or visiting the 956.

The Brownsville Trans Scene

Notable LGBTQ+ venues in Brownsville include Bar-B, a vibrant gay bar in the Mitte Cultural District, and HideOut, a newer gay bar that opened in March 2025. Both are walkable from downtown and form a small but functional local anchor for queer and trans residents who don't want to drive to McAllen on a weeknight. For bigger productions — high-production drag shows, large dance floors, and the critical mass of community that makes a night feel like an event — McAllen sits in the Rio Grande Valley, a border region where the LGBTQ+ community is finding its voice louder each year, and for trans people, that means navigating a place where family and tradition run strong, but so does a sense of familia in queer spaces. The South Texas Equality Project (STEP), a partnership of LGBTQI organizations and individuals in the Rio Grande Valley, works to increase visibility and advocacy for LGBTQI community members living in McAllen and the surrounding areas. The regional pattern is clear: Brownsville for local, low-key nights; McAllen for destination evenings.

Top Transgender Bars and Clubs for Brownsville Locals

Bar-B

Type: Queer bar with drag shows

Location: 635 E 10th St, Brownsville, TX 78520

Features: Known for its welcoming atmosphere, friendly staff, and lively drag shows, Bar-B draws praise for its diverse music selection spanning pop, Spanish, and international hits. Trans women in glittery dresses and trans men in sharp shirts are very much part of the crowd; Bar-B may have the most gender-diverse attendance in South Texas on a given night. Open Wednesday through Sunday starting at 5 PM.

Hideout BTX

Type: LGBTQ+ bar

Location: 2501 Paredes Line Rd, Brownsville, TX 78521

Features: Opened in March 2025, Hideout is Brownsville's newest queer space. It bills itself as the newest spot in Brownsville, Texas, with a tagline of "Unleash Your True Self," signaling an explicitly affirming environment for gender-nonconforming and trans patrons.

Santa Diabla

Type: LGBTQ+ nightclub and drag venue

Location: 1704 Dallas Ave, McAllen, TX 78501 — approx. 60 min from Brownsville

Features: Santa Diabla is McAllen's premier LGBTQ+ nightlife destination — the largest of its kind under one roof — blending vibrant energy with an atmosphere of sophistication, inclusivity, and celebration, designed as a welcoming sanctuary where every guest is embraced and free to express themselves. The venue offers a drag brunch on Sundays in addition to its regular Friday and Saturday night shows, and has hosted performers from RuPaul's Drag Race. Open Friday–Saturday 9 PM–2 AM; 21+ with valid ID.

Pecado Night Club

Type: LGBTQ+ and Latino-owned nightclub with drag shows

Location: 613 S 17th St, McAllen, TX 78501 — approx. 60 min from Brownsville

Features: Self-described as the RGV's biggest LGBTQ+ venue, Pecado is LGBTQ+ and Latino-owned, with the motto "Todos Bienvenidos" — everyone welcome — operating as a bar, patio, and music venue. Pecado Night Club is known for its Saturday night drag performances and vibrant atmosphere. Open Thursday through Sunday; 18+ on select nights.

PBD's Lounge

Type: Gay bar with drag shows — oldest in South Texas

Location: 2908 N Ware Rd, McAllen, TX 78501 — approx. 60 min from Brownsville

Features: PBD's is the oldest gay bar in McAllen, the Rio Grande Valley, and South Texas, located on the corner of North Ware Road and Daffodil. It is celebrated for its vibrant drag shows and nightly happy hours, and attracts a diverse crowd from veterans to newcomers. A low-key, no-pressure alternative to the higher-energy clubs in downtown McAllen.
